Hi. IRA owner passed away, age 62. Kids and Step-son are the beneficiaries. When do the Bene’s have to begin taking RMD’s? Would it be next year or when the owner would have turned 70 1/2? Thanks,



Assuming they correctly want to avoid the 5 year rule, their life expectancy RMDs must begin by the end of next year. Separate inherited IRA accounts should be established for each, and if that is done by the end of next year, each child’s 2018 RMD will be calculated using Table I and child’s age as of 12/31/2018. Only a sole spousal beneficiary can delay RMDs until the deceased spouse would have reached 70.5.
